Generative AI is increasingly discussed as a transformative technology, yet many organizations struggle to implement it effectively. A Deloitte study revealed that two-thirds of executives doubt their ability to scale AI experiments in the near term. While initial investments yield positive returns, organizations, such as Warner Leisure Hotels, emphasize foundational components like data and cloud infrastructure as critical to successful AI integration. Madoc Batters, the company's head of cloud and IT security, warns against the rush to utilize generative AI without establishing necessary groundwork first.
There's a lot of talk about gen AI, and a lot of people saying they're going to put the technology into certain areas of their business, but there aren't many people doing it.
Many people focus on gen AI because it's that burning sun in the sky. They feel like they have to do work in this area.
Creating value with gen AI and deploying it at scale is hard work, despite encouraging returns on initial AI investments.
You need to get all the other bits of the foundations in place first when pursuing AI initiatives.
